Problem with Pl/Sql Beautifier

Alexandre

Member
I'm using the last version and found a bug with pl/sql beautifier.
I've a table with a lot of fields and I'm executing an insert statement via
EXECUTE IMMEDIATE 'xxx' USING ;

The problem is that I've many variables and when I try to format the code via beautifier it isnt respecting my "Right Margim setting" and putting all the variables in the same line.

Try to format the code bellow:

Code:
create or replace procedure TESTE IS
 COD_VERBADISTRIBUIHOJE NUMBER;
begin
  EXECUTE IMMEDIATE 'SELECT * FROM TESTE'
  USING CO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E,
        COD_VERBADISTRIBUIHOJE;
   IF SYSDATE = SYSDATE THEN
     NULL;
   ELSE
     NULL;
   END IF;
end TESTE;
 
Back
Top